Hen weekend in the mountains

When we were asked to plan a ski hen weekend this year we were incredibly excited, and couldn't believe this was only the first time we had been asked!


What could be better than a weekend with your best girlfriends in the mountains, with long lunches, cosy fireplaces, and then partying until the early hours.


The brief was simple, 4 days in a ski resort in Europe for a group of 9, oh and there had to be a Folie Douche. The Folie request narrowed our search down to a handful of resorts, and then taking into consideration transfer times for a weekend, we settled our search on the beautiful village of Megève.


The Resort

Megève is in the south-east of France, near the Italian and Swiss borders, and with a transfer time of a little over an hour from Geneva, it makes the perfect weekend getaway.


Flights and transfers

Flights to Geneva from the UK are readily available, and when booked in advance, they can be very reasonable. We used Alpybus, which was able to provide a private transfer for this size of group.


Accommodation

We chose the Hotel L'Arboisie, a recently renovated hotel on the outskirts of the village. The hotel has a number of large apartments, which have the use of the hotel's facilities, including bar, restaurant and spa, making it the perfect place for a girlie weekend. It also has as a shuttle service to take you to and from the slopes and the village centre.





Ski and boot hire

We chose to hire from the Mont d'Arbois Sport shop, conveniently located by the Mon't d'Arbois lift. When you are only skiing for a couple of days, we would recommend hiring from somewhere close to the slopes you will be using.


Restaurants

The group were a real foodie bunch so we knew we had to find some great restaurants. Megève has a huge variety so we had plenty to choose from.


We can highly recommend lunch on the terrace at Les Mandarines, which is easily accessible for all levels of skier, and dinner at Le Torrent, in central Megève.


Après ski

Megève isn't known for its après ski, so if you are looking for a wild weekend this probably isn't the place for you, however it does have a Folie Douche! The party kicks off at about 2pm, and closes at just before 5, giving you plenty of time to dance on tables, drink copious amounts of rosé and spray champagne off the balcony.

Top Tip: If you need to keep costs under control, consider going at a time that excludes a Saturday evening. For this trip we booked from Sunday to Wednesday, which meant accommodation was cheaper, and you avoid the weekend crowds from Geneva.
